QUAD Hedge Fund Activity: Q2 2024 in Review

119 of the 6,924 institutional investors tracked by Wall St. Rank reported a position in Quad (QUAD) for Q2 2024, worth a combined $105M — up 5.7% from $99.3M a quarter earlier.

Buyers outnumbered sellers: 19 funds opened new QUAD positions and 8 closed out — a net gain of 11 holders — while 41 added to existing stakes and 32 trimmed.

The largest buyer was Segall Bryant & Hamill, opening a new position worth an estimated $2.18M. The largest seller was AllianceBernstein, cutting an estimated $1.18M.
